Ryan Connelly wrote:
> I have a question about TARGET_LINK_LIBRARY(). I noticed that when I add
> linked libraries to a shared library and then link that library with
> another shared library, the last library linked includes ALL previously
> liked libraries when linking.
> 
> In other words:
> 
> We have 3 shared (dll) libraries: A, B, C. Library B depends on and
> links with shared library A. Library C depends on B (and not A).
> However, the link line for C includes A. Shouldn't it just include B. If
> I remove the A library from C's link line, I am still able to link the
> library. It seems that Cmake is adding these extra libraries unnecessarily.
> 
> I am using Visual Studio 2005.
> 

I've just added a FAQ entry for this:

http://www.cmake.org/Wiki/CMake_FAQ#Why_are_libraries_linked_to_my_shared_library_included_when_something_links_to_it.3F
